Soo-Min Ham is a scholar working on Civil and Structural Engineering, Environmental Engineering and Ocean Engineering. According to data from OpenAlex, Soo-Min Ham has authored 18 papers receiving a total of 312 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Civil and Structural Engineering, 6 papers in Environmental Engineering and 5 papers in Ocean Engineering. Recurrent topics in Soo-Min Ham's work include Microbial Applications in Construction Materials (5 papers), Grouting, Rheology, and Soil Mechanics (5 papers) and Drilling and Well Engineering (3 papers). Soo-Min Ham is often cited by papers focused on Microbial Applications in Construction Materials (5 papers), Grouting, Rheology, and Soil Mechanics (5 papers) and Drilling and Well Engineering (3 papers). Soo-Min Ham collaborates with scholars based in South Korea, United States and Australia. Soo-Min Ham's co-authors include Tae‐Hyuk Kwon, Ilhan Chang, Balasingam Muhunthan, Gye-Chun Cho, Yeong-Man Kwon, SungBin Lee, Moonkyung Chung, Alejandro Martínez, Young‐Taek Oh and In So Kweon and has published in prestigious journals such as SHILAP Revista de lepidopterología, Construction and Building Materials and International Journal of Rock Mechanics and Mining Sciences.
